Extreme Music, formed in 1997, is renowned in the industry and around the world for its boundary-pushing approach to production music. Its A-list roster has yielded diverse award-winning collections and includes artists and composers such as Quincy Jones, Hans Zimmer, Sir George Martin, Snoop Dogg, Xzibit, and Junkie XL to name a few. Extreme's client and project list is a veritable who's who or what's what in the entertainment field working with all major networks and studios, ad agencies and production companies. Extreme Music is headquartered in London, with its creative operations based in a 7,500 square-foot production compound in Santa Monica, California. For more Extreme information visit www.extrememusic.com. Extreme Music is the Production Music House under Sony Music Publishing.

Job Purpose: Support the Sync team’s efforts to maximize income for Extreme and our artists, whilst servicing the diverse needs of your assigned client group.

What You’ll Do: (job responsibilities)

  • Assist the Sync Team (NY & LA) with daily duties like music searches/creative servicing, quoting, sync submission, and live demos.

  • Provide exceptional service to your assigned group of clients (music searches, quotes, music file delivery, account creation, etc.)

  • New Business – identify and proactively seek new business opportunities in the Sync Team’s markets and territories through calls, emails, and in-person activities/events

  • Industry Research – Through publications, conferences, and industry events, stay up to date with the industry, competitive landscape, new product features, services, pricing, news, opportunities and trends relating to current client accounts and/or potential prospects. Manage awards submissions.

  • Field new sign-ups and general contact inquiries, and delegate to appropriate reps.

  • Create automated emailers for the Sync Team (e.g., on-boarding/intro, follow ups, targeted playlists, etc.)

  • Assist in planning client events - venue research/booking, invites, etc.
